The Basics of Odds in Sports Betting

Before diving into the specifics of viprow.us.com odds, it’s essential to understand the basics of odds in sports betting. Odds represent the probability of a particular outcome occurring in a sporting event. They also determine how much you can win if your bet is successful. There are three main types of odds formats: decimal, fractional, and American (moneyline) odds. Each format presents the same information but in a different way.

  • Decimal Odds: This format is commonly used in Europe, Canada, and Australia. The odds represent the total payout (including the original stake) for every unit wagered. For example, if the odds are 2.50, you will receive $2.50 for every $1 you bet.
  • Fractional Odds: This format is popular in the UK and Ireland. The odds are presented as a fraction, such as 5/1, which means you will win $5 for every $1 you bet, plus your original stake.
  • American Odds: Also known as moneyline odds, this format is prevalent in the United States. The odds are presented as either a positive or negative number. A positive number (e.g., +200) indicates how much you will win on a $100 bet, while a negative number (e.g., -150) indicates how much you need to bet to win $100.

Understanding Value in Betting

One of the key concepts in sports betting is “value.” Value refers to the relationship between the odds and the actual probability of an outcome. If the odds offered by viprow.us.com are higher than the true probability of the outcome, then the bet is considered to have value.

For example, if you believe that a team has a 50% chance of winning, but the odds offered are 2.20 (decimal), then the bet has value. This is because the implied probability of the odds (45.45%) is lower than your estimated probability (50%).

Calculating Implied Probability

To determine whether a bet has value, you need to calculate the implied probability of the odds. The formula for calculating implied probability depends on the odds format:

  • Decimal Odds: Implied Probability = 1 / Decimal Odds
  • Fractional Odds: Implied Probability = Denominator / (Denominator + Numerator)
  • American Odds:
  • For positive odds: Implied Probability = 100 / (American Odds + 100)
  • For negative odds: Implied Probability = American Odds / (American Odds + 100)

Once you have calculated the implied probability, you can compare it to your own estimated probability to determine if the bet has value.

Strategies for Using viprow.us.com Odds

There are several strategies that you can use to make the most of viprow.us.com odds:

  1. Line Shopping: This involves comparing the odds offered by different bookmakers to find the best value. Since odds can vary between bookmakers, line shopping can help you maximize your potential returns.
  2. Arbitrage Betting: This is a more advanced strategy that involves placing bets on all possible outcomes of an event with different bookmakers to guarantee a profit. This is only possible if there are discrepancies in the odds offered by different bookmakers.
  3. Hedging: This involves placing additional bets to reduce your risk or lock in a profit. For example, if you have placed a bet on a team to win, you can place a second bet on the opposing team to cover your potential losses.
  4. Bankroll Management: This is a crucial aspect of sports betting that involves managing your betting funds to minimize risk and maximize returns. By setting a budget and sticking to it, you can ensure that you don’t lose more than you can afford.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

While using viprow.us.com odds can be highly beneficial, there are some common mistakes that bettors should avoid:

  1. Chasing Losses: This involves increasing your bets in an attempt to recover previous losses. This is a risky strategy that can lead to significant losses.
  2. Ignoring the Odds: Some bettors focus solely on their gut feeling or favorite team without considering the odds. This can lead to poor betting decisions and losses.
  3. Overlooking the Importance of Research: Successful betting requires thorough research and analysis. Ignoring factors such as team form, injuries, and other relevant statistics can lead to poor betting decisions.
  4. Betting with Emotions: Betting based on emotions rather than logic and analysis can lead to poor decisions and losses. It’s important to remain objective and make informed decisions.

Understanding Odds Movement

Odds are not static; they can change leading up to an event based on various factors. Understanding how and why odds move can give you an edge in your betting strategy.

  1. Injuries and Team News: If a key player is injured or there is significant team news, the odds may shift to reflect the new information. For example, if a star player is ruled out of a game, the odds for their team to win may increase.
  2. Betting Volume: If a large number of bets are placed on one outcome, the bookmaker may adjust the odds to balance their books and minimize risk. This is known as “line movement.”
  3. Market Sentiment: Public perception and sentiment can also influence odds. If the majority of bettors are backing one team, the odds may shift to reflect this.
  4. Weather Conditions: In outdoor sports, weather conditions can have a significant impact on the outcome of a game. If the weather forecast changes, the odds may be adjusted accordingly.

The Role of Bookmakers in Setting Odds

Bookmakers play a crucial role in setting the odds for sporting events. Their primary goal is to balance their books and ensure a profit, regardless of the outcome. To achieve this, bookmakers use a combination of statistical analysis, historical data, and market trends to set the initial odds.

Once the odds are set, they are adjusted based on the betting activity. If a large number of bets are placed on one outcome, the bookmaker may lower the odds for that outcome to reduce their potential liability. Conversely, if there is little interest in a particular outcome, the odds may be increased to attract more bets.

The Impact of Commission on Odds

Bookmakers make a profit by taking a commission, also known as the “vig” or “juice,” on each bet. This commission is built into the odds and affects the overall payout. For example, if the true odds for an event are 2.00 (decimal), the bookmaker may offer odds of 1.90 to account for their commission.

Understanding the impact of commission on odds is important for bettors, as it affects the overall value of the bet. By comparing the odds offered by different bookmakers, you can find the best value and minimize the impact of commission on your potential returns.

The Concept of “Closing Line Value”

Closing line value (CLV) is a concept used by professional bettors to assess the quality of their bets. The closing line refers to the final odds offered by bookmakers before an event starts. If you are able to place a bet at better odds than the closing line, it indicates that you have found value in the market.

For example, if you place a bet at odds of 2.10 (decimal) and the closing line is 1.90, you have achieved positive closing line value. This is a strong indicator that your bet was well-placed and had value.
